Please verify your plugin against the bundled conformance suite before reporting a problem, and include the suite's output, your plugin version, and the Harborline core version in any report. Feature proposals for new scoring hooks are welcome but reviewed quarterly. For defects, questions, or conformance-suite failures, write to the maintainers at the address below.

alerts address for yawep-yagap: istmir_quenath@paliqlabs.corp

Leadership Review Briefing — Branch Managers, Dorrance Retail Group

Budget request for next cycle: an additional allocation for branch refits and the Lanternview POS upgrade. Priorities ranked: flagship sites first, rural branches phased over two years. Expect leadership to press on payback periods — prepare local figures before the review. No new headcount attached to this request. The strategic justification is set out below.

board note of kadug-tawig: Only 5 of the 100 pilot accounts renewed Oliath, so a churn review is set for April 15.

## Env Vars — Garage Feed

Quick notes for the sync: the Stallwick occupancy feed now pushes counts from all four downtown decks every 30 seconds. `GF_POLL_MS` and `GF_DECK_FILTER` behave as before, no drama there. The only gotcha is the upstream sensor gateway now requires an auth credential instead of IP allowlisting, so that has to live in the env file. Put the credential line right below this paragraph.

secret setting of fajof-tagep: VAULT_KEY13=796f7aba7157f

If DocSentry flags every heading as "orphaned anchor," the linter has likely lost its cached slug map after a rules upgrade. Clear the .docsentry cache directory and rerun with the rebuild flag. Should the rebuild step return a 401 from the Marridge rules registry, the cached credential has expired. Retry the rebuild after supplying the bearer token shown below.

login token, yajeg-fawif: eyJhbGciOiJIUzI1NiIsInR5cCI6IkpXVCJ9.eyJzdWIiOiIEdPQYnZXaZIn0.HSRTnYZBx0Qc

Heads up for the sync: the Pricewick rate-parity checker has been flaky in CI since Tuesday. The comparison step times out when the mock hotel feed returns more than 200 rooms — looks like the diff engine is quadratic there. Marnie has a fix in review; until it lands, retries usually pass on the second go. If you see a red build, grab the trace token below and drop it in the thread.

session token of kahog-bahif = htk9_f63daec35